Description

St. Nicholas Crescent is located in a popular residential area of Low Town. A local convenience store and Primary School can be accessed on foot along with regular public transport.

The front door opens into to a welcoming entrance hallway with stairs leading to the first floor. The through lounge includes a feature fireplace with log burner and back door stepping out to the rear garden patio.

The kitchen/diner is fitted with a range of matching base and wall units, inset sink unit, space for cooker, space for washing appliances and external side door stepping out to the garden.

Upstairs, there are the well-proportioned bedrooms and the family bathroom. The master bedroom includes a loft hatch leading to some useful attic storage. The family bathroom is fitted with a white suite comprising p-shaped bath with shower fitted over, hand wash basin and WC.

Externally a large paved driveway provides ample parking. The enclosed rear garden benefits from a large paved patio, lawn and a mature hedge providing privacy.

AREA: The ancient market town of Bridgnorth is geographically divided into High Town and Low Town, linked by several sets of historic steps, the famous cliff railway and by Cartway, a meandering street steeped in history. The local area enjoys excellent amenities including high street shopping, supermarkets, a wide range of leisure facilities, doctors and dentists. Bridgnorth offers excellent educational facilities boasting four primary schools and two secondary schools.
